Diskit is a town in Nubra Valley, and headquarter of the Nubra district as well as the Diskit tehsil, sub division and community development block in Ladakh in India.[1][2][3] The Diskit Monastery is located in this village.

Demographics
According to the 2011 census of India, Diskit had 344 households. The effective literacy rate (i.e. the literacy rate of population excluding children aged 6 and below) is 76.57%.[4]
| Total | Male | Female |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 1760 | 924 | 836 |
| Children aged below 6 years | 185 | 102 | 83 |
| Scheduled caste | 3 | 3 | 0 |
| Scheduled tribe | 1519 | 737 | 782 |
| Literates | 1206 | 707 | 499 |
| Workers (all) | 927 | 534 | 393 |
| Main workers (total) | 889 | 509 | 380 |
| Main workers: Cultivators | 378 | 129 | 249 |
| Main workers: Agricultural labourers | 2 | 0 | 2 |
| Main workers: Household industry workers |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Main workers: Other | 509 | 380 | 129 |
| Marginal workers (total) | 38 | 25 | 13 |
| Marginal workers: Cultivators | 16 | 8 | 8 |
| Marginal workers: Agricultural labourers | 1 | 0 | 1 |
| Marginal workers: Household industry workers |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Marginal workers: Others | 21 | 17 | 4 |
| Non-workers | 833 | 390 | 443 |

Tourism
Diskit is one of the major towns in the Nubra region of Ladakh. It is a popular destination for tourists and is situated around 118 km from Leh and 7 km from the town of Hunder. Situated on the banks of the Shyok River, Diskit has many homestay and guest house options that are open throughout the year. The main market is a small place with a few tiny restaurants.[5]
